Job Description: Hotel Night Receptionist in Croydon

Main Responsibilities:

  • – Greet and welcome guests during night hours, typically from 11 pm to 7 am
  • – Handle guest check-ins and check-outs efficiently
  • – Manage room allocations and room key distribution
  • – Answer guest inquiries and provide information about hotel services and local attractions
  • – Handle guest complaints and resolve issues promptly and professionally
  • – Process payments and maintain accurate financial records
  • – Perform night audit procedures and prepare reports
  • – Coordinate with other hotel departments to ensure smooth operations
  • – Maintain a clean and tidy reception area
  • – Assist with any emergency situations that may arise during the night shift

Required Skills & Qualifications:

  • – Excellent communication and interpersonal skills
  • – Strong customer service orientation
  • – Proficiency in English; additional languages are a plus
  • – Computer literacy and familiarity with hotel management software
  • – Ability to work independently and make decisions under pressure
  • – Attention to detail and accuracy in record-keeping
  • – Flexibility to work night shifts, including weekends and holidays
  • – Professional appearance and demeanor

Experience:

  • – Previous experience as a hotel receptionist or in a similar customer-facing role is preferred
  • – Knowledge of hotel operations and procedures is a plus
  • – Experience with night audit processes is desirable

Pay Rates for Hotel Night Receptionists in Croydon:

The pay rates for Hotel Night Receptionists in Croydon can vary depending on the hotel, experience, and qualifications. On average, the hourly rates range from £12 to £13 per hour. Some hotels may offer slightly higher rates for experienced candidates or those with additional language skills. The annual salary for a full-time Hotel Night Receptionist in Croydon typically falls between £18,000 and £24,000, depending on the factors mentioned above.

Responsibilities of a Hotel Night Receptionist

A hotel night receptionist is the first point of contact for guests arriving at the hotel during the night shift, typically from 10 pm to 6 am. Their primary responsibility is to provide a warm welcome and efficient check-in process for guests. This involves verifying reservations, processing payments, and issuing room keys. Additionally, night receptionists are tasked with answering guest inquiries, providing information about the hotel's amenities and local attractions, and addressing any concerns or complaints that may arise.

Beyond guest interactions, hotel night receptionists are responsible for maintaining accurate records of guest check-ins and check-outs, as well as handling administrative tasks such as updating room availability, preparing reports, and coordinating with other departments. They must also be vigilant in monitoring the hotel's security, reporting any suspicious activities, and ensuring the safety and well-being of guests throughout the night.

Challenges Faced by Hotel Night Receptionists

Working as a hotel night receptionist in Croydon comes with its own set of challenges. One of the primary challenges is dealing with the unpredictable nature of the night shift. Guests may arrive at any hour, sometimes in large groups or with last-minute requests, requiring the receptionist to be adaptable and efficient in their response. Additionally, night receptionists often work alone or with a reduced staff, which can be demanding when multiple guests require attention simultaneously.

Another challenge is managing the varying needs and expectations of guests. Some guests may be tired and irritable after a long journey, while others may have specific requests or concerns that need to be addressed promptly. Night receptionists must possess excellent communication skills, empathy, and problem-solving abilities to handle these situations professionally and ensure guest satisfaction.
